Transaction 12edee0f958dfdc73064c418ffe3383e37a787470f9b1533f2e91881b44bdebd
1 Input
1 Output
-
12edee0f958dfdc73064c418ffe3383e37a787470f9b1533f2e91881b44bdebd:0
- value
- 289996390
- script pubkey
- OP_0 OP_PUSHBYTES_20 fdf4fe66bf0742dd54acbdc0aa58353b40573589
- address
- bc1qlh60ue4lqapd649vhhq25kp48dq9wdvfaen50t